CHECKLIST ITEM 7 — Raffle Drums, Off-Site Run

For the receiving team at Penwick Hall: two sealed raffle drums from the Orrin Lane office arrive by van before 16:00. Check that both lid seals are unbroken, record the seal colours, and store the drums upright in the locked side room. The courier hand-over instruction for this run appears immediately below.

dispatch memo: the sorius tamius courier leaves the praeth ledger at gate 4873 under passcode 928014

## Deploy Guide — Step 7: Load Test Checkout

Run the Cartwheel load suite against the staging checkout flow before promoting. Target: 500 rps for 10 minutes, error budget under 0.5%.

The suite needs staging payment-sandbox credentials. Append the sandbox token to `loadtest.env` on the line after this sentence:

sealed setting: RELAY_SECRET3=a28

Context: Ardenfell line margins slipped three points over two quarters. Drivers: input steel costs, aggressive discounting at the Westmoor branch, and a stale price book. Proposal: uplift list prices four percent, tighten discount authority to regional level, sunset the two lowest-margin SKUs. Risk: volume loss at Halverton accounts, estimated under two percent. Decision requested at Thursday's review. Modelling assumptions are in the appendix pack. The commercial reasoning leadership wants kept close is noted directly below.

board note of tajop-yajof: The finance team signed off on a budget of $77.6 million for Project Pramir.

The Fdwatch endpoint is what you hit when you're hunting leaked file descriptors on the Brindle fleet. POST a hostname and it returns open-descriptor counts per process, sampled every minute, so you can spot the leaker fast. It's internal-only and auth'd like everything else here; use the key below.

API key for bageg-kajef: vxb2-ss

# Pickpath Environments

Pickpath, our warehouse pick-list optimizer, runs in three environments: dev, staging, and prod. Dev uses a toy warehouse layout, staging mirrors the Bremerton floor plan, and prod serves all sites. Route solver timeouts differ per environment, so don't compare benchmarks across them. Staging currently runs with these values:

config for hawip-bahop:
[fendor]
host = fendor.paliqworks.corp
user = fendor_svc
database = fendor_prod